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
7154323 147210 69370053 2820229967 784
1872739 241
1872739 241
954 64371 19860 12125986692
All about undefined
Interested in learning more?
1872739 241
954 64371 19860 12125986692
See more
58126 150 55492
53313 786 507658
See more
3412059 64
526137 41 990137 3068543 37
See more